From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
Uranyl \U"ra*nyl\, n. [Uranium + -yl.] (Chem.)
The radical {UO2}, conveniently regarded as a residue of many
uranium compounds.
[1913 Webster]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
uranyl
n : the bivalent radical UO2 which forms salts with acids [syn:
{uranyl group}, {uranyl radical}]
